Можно ли создать более одного приложения TWA для разных страниц одного домена?

#trusted-web-activity

Вопрос:

У меня уже есть приложение TWA для моего корневого домена, которое выводит пользователя на домашнюю страницу. У меня есть еще одна страница в том же домене, и я хочу настроить ее в качестве целевой страницы с помощью нового приложения TWA.

https://developer.chrome.com/docs/android/trusted-web-activity/multi-origin/ — Это не поможет, так как целевая страница для двух приложений TWA отличается.

Поскольку веб-сервер, на котором размещены обе страницы, будет совместно использовать один файл манифеста, я не вижу возможности по-разному устанавливать атрибуты start_url для 2 приложений TWA.

Существуют ли какие-либо альтернативные способы достижения этой цели?

Ответ №1:

Я не большой эксперт в этой области (на самом деле я сам пришел сюда, чтобы разобраться в этом).

Но я реализовал четыре разных TWA в одном домене. Так что, да, это возможно. Вам нужно указать другой «URL-адрес запуска» (или android.support.customtabs.trusted.DEFAULT_URL) для каждого из них.

Не уверен, почему вы говорите, что файл манифеста будет общим. Все мои PVA имеют разные файлы манифеста, а также соответствующие TWA.